- As a Founding AI Engineer for Scan-to-BIM on our core AI/3D team, you will own the problem end-to-end: from raw 3D data to semantically rich building models.
- End-to-end pipeline ownership. You design and ship the full scan-to-BIM stack - ingestion, registration, semantic segmentation, geometric reasoning, and parametric model generation. You set the accuracy bar and you own it when it breaks.
- Build and improve algorithms for classifying, segmenting, and reconstructing building elements - walls, floors, ceilings, MEP - from real-world, noisy, incomplete scan data.
- Translate model outputs into IFC-compliant, Revit-compatible structures that AEC teams can actually build from.
- Own the bridge layer between AI predictions and production BIM - understand both the geometry and the downstream contractual requirements.
